Toilet repair services involve diagnosing and fixing a variety of issues that can affect the proper functioning of a toilet. Common problems addressed include constant running, clogs that cannot be cleared with standard plunging, leaks around the base or tank, and flushing mechanisms that fail to operate correctly. Technicians may replace faulty flappers, repair or replace fill valves, or address cracks in the porcelain to restore the toilet’s performance. These services help ensure the toilet operates efficiently, prevents water wastage, and maintains proper sanitation within the property.

The types of problems that toilet repair services typically solve are often related to aging fixtures or improper installation. Over time, components like flappers, fill valves, and flush mechanisms can wear out or become misaligned, leading to leaks or inefficient flushing. Additionally, blockages caused by foreign objects or buildup can cause frequent clogs. Cracks or chips in the porcelain may also develop, requiring professional repair or replacement to prevent leaks and further damage. Addressing these issues promptly helps avoid costly water damage and maintains the overall integrity of the plumbing system.

The overview below groups typical Toilet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Seattle, WA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Basic Toilet Repair - Minor repairs such as fixing a running toilet or replacing a flapper typically cost between $100 and $300, depending on parts and labor. These repairs often involve simple component replacements or adjustments.

Toilet Replacement - Installing a new toilet can range from $300 to $800, covering standard models and basic installation services. Costs may vary based on toilet type and the complexity of the installation process.

Leak Fixes and Seal Repairs - Addressing leaks around the base or tank usually falls within $150 to $400, depending on the severity and accessibility of the issue. Professional service ensures proper sealing and leak prevention.

Advanced Toilet Repairs - More complex repairs, such as flushing mechanism replacements or handle repairs, generally range from $200 to $500. These services may involve additional parts or adjustments by local service providers.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common reasons a toilet may need repair? Toilets may require repairs due to clogs, leaks, running water, or flushing issues that can develop over time.

How can I tell if my toilet has a leak? Signs of a leak include water around the base, constant running sounds, or an increase in water bills.

What types of toilet repairs do local professionals handle? They typically address issues such as clogged toilets, faulty flappers, broken fill valves, and tank or bowl cracks.

Is it necessary to replace my toilet if it keeps leaking? Not always; many leaks can be fixed through repairs, but persistent issues might require a full replacement.
